  1. Assessing the Building's Vulnerabilities:
    Before initiating any waterproofing measures, it is vital to conduct a thorough assessment of the building's vulnerabilities. This includes identifying potential entry points for water, such as roofs, basements, windows, and joints. By understanding these weak spots, you can tailor your waterproofing strategy accordingly.
  2. Choosing the Right Waterproofing Materials:
    Selecting the appropriate waterproofing materials is crucial for effective building protection. Various options are available, including liquid-applied membranes, sheet membranes, cementitious coatings, and polyurethane-based sealants.   3. Implementing Exterior Waterproofing Techniques:
    Exterior waterproofing focuses on preventing water intrusion from the outside of the building. This section will explore techniques such as foundation waterproofing, exterior drainage systems, and the installation of protective barriers.   4. Interior Waterproofing Solutions:
    Interior waterproofing measures are designed to manage water that has already penetrated the building envelope. We will explore techniques such as interior drainage systems, sump pumps, and the use of moisture-resistant materials. Additionally, we will discuss the importance of proper ventilation and dehumidification to prevent moisture buildup and mold growth.
